Severe Thunderstorms Bring Damaging Winds, Tornado Threat to Eastern Virginia
Richmond, VA – The National Weather Service (NWS) in Wakefield, VA, has issued a slight risk alert (level 2/5) for severe thunderstorms across much of eastern Virginia today, including the possibility of tornadoes. The primary threat stems from damaging wind gusts, though the NWS warns that a brief tornado or two cannot be ruled out.
Severe storms bring heavy winds, flooding to DC area Sunday
Severe thunderstorms, gusty winds, heavy rain put portions of the District, Maryland and Virginia under warnings throughout Sunday evening. The National Weather Service issued a severe thunderstorm watch, as well as a flash flood warnings for portions of the D.C. and Baltimore metro areas through 10 p.m. Sunday night. Ongoing Flash Flood Warnings impacting the region were cancelled just before 11 p.m.
Virginia Zoo hosts ‘Teddy Bear Clinic’ for furry friends
NORFOLK — Teddy needed a checkup, so Elaina Varga took him to the zoo. Dr. Anna Lepore, an OBGYN at the Naval Medical Center in Portsmouth, helped Teddy onto a scale and helped 7-year-old Elaina measure the toy bear’s length and weight. Elaina is one of the many children who arrived at the Virginia Zoo on Saturday morning for the Teddy Bear Clinic, a series of check-up stations for stuffed animals. From height and weight to eyes and ears, health aspects for myriad fluffy animals were evaluated by real humans. Doctors from the Naval hospital manned several stations for the stuffed animals: vitals; heart and lungs; eyes, ears and mouth; boo-boos and imaging; grooming; and medicine. At each table, children brought their stuffed animals for their yearly checkups, and were able to practice how visits to the physician work. Doctors showed each child how to use stethoscopes, blood pressure cuffs and other medical tools. “We’re doing this because we want children to be a little bit more comfortable when they go to the doctors,” said Nick Dzendzel, communications specialist for the zoo.

Durham Police Execute Search Warrant; Sieze Firearms, Ammunition, Drugs; Arrest Suspects
DURHAM, NC – On August 15th, the Durham Police Department’s Special Operations Division executed a search warrant at a home in the 600 block of Homeland Avenue. Officers located and arrested Rodrick McNatt, 31, and Tyree Bullock, 35. The search led to the seizure of 14 firearms, hundreds of rounds of ammunition, over 50 magazines (including numerous extended magazines, two 50-round magazines, and one 100-round magazine), firearm accessories, two bulletproof plate carriers, marijuana, ecstasy, and $273 in cash.
